Transaction 34d1154e484a991ee118e76487154af845a174529da0064328f455f4fcbd2b77
1 Input
2 Outputs
- 34d1154e484a991ee118e76487154af845a174529da0064328f455f4fcbd2b77:0
- 34d1154e484a991ee118e76487154af845a174529da0064328f455f4fcbd2b77:1
value 3474471
address 1JnNKcKRo3Q1YAHcCVUJUQiCCzWeH4Xd83
value 90173
address 18ZqESPxdAdhs4ujeNrDqwjedtdR9vhHBt